Fincons Group joins Deutsche TV-Plattform
Dec 5, 2019 – Fincons Group has joined Deutsche TV-Plattform, the German non-profit association whose purpose, since its foundation in 1990, is to introduce, disseminate and further develop digital Television in Germany.

Fincons Group enables launch of Mediaset's Smart TV advertising platform
Apr 4, 2018 – Fincons Group has been an enabler behind the launch of Publitalia 80’s advertising products ADD+Plus. Publitalia ’80 is now able to offer addressable advertising by leveraging Smart TV capabilities and broadband-broadcast convergence across all Mediaset’s portfolio.
